So yeah, my xbox one S isnt detecting my WD passport external 3.0 hard drive anymore. it was working fine yesterday (i was watching a movie off the drive) but today when i tried to access the drive it keep's giving me the "No devices found" display. i tried all the USB ports, i tried reformatting my drive to NTSF, FAT32, eFAT etc, but nothing.. what the hell happened???

It's going to sound stupid but change the cord, I had a similar problem and fixed it by changing the cord.

If your are running the preview version of the UI sometimes it bugs out and makes the USBs not work. Sucks I went thru this for about 2 months around April of this year. Had to install the games I was playing on the internal. One of the patches fixed it though.

Make sure your system OS is up to date.
